Lan~Fax
LAN~FAX helps a user to send and receive faxes on a Local Area Network (LAN). The user can send any type of fax from his/her terminal and view/print the incoming faxes on the Local Area Network (LAN) nodes.
LAN~FAX also works on a stand alone PC.

The Automatic Message Switching System (AMSS) and the Story Tracking System works hand-in-hand. While AMSS works as the Back End, the Story Tracking System is the User Interface and acts as the Front-End. While AMSS does the Actual Receiving, Transmitting and Re-routing of Files, the Actual Creation of Files(Stories For New-agencies), Editing and Queuing these Files/Stories for Transmission is done through the Story Tracking System (STS). Administration like Linking Stations, Creating New Stations, Assigning Rights etc. are done on the AMSS server. Other things like Category, Priority, Users Configuration, Printing, Rerouting Configuration etc are done by STS.
